Open-source web platform for interactive learning with Cards, Slides, Quiz, Pages, and Classes for enhanced educational experiences.
Discover more about Athena Learning at athena-learning.ch.
Athena Learning, commonly referred to as Athena, is an open-source web application designed to enhance the learning experience. Our platform is, and always will be, free to use. However, we plan to introduce a support option to ensure the continued development and sustainability of Athena.
Athena offers a variety of interactive learning modes, each tailored to enhance different aspects of the learning process. Here's a sneak peek at our core features:
Status: Alpha
Modeled after Quizlet, this feature allows users to create, learn from, and share their own educational sets. It's an interactive way to study and memorize key concepts.
Status: Planned
Drawing inspiration from Kahoot and Mentimeter, this mode enables the creation of slides with interactive elements like voting or gaming, perfect for engaging presentations.
Status: Planned
This feature allows for the creation of quizzes or assignments. Users can craft questions with various response formats, such as multiple choice or text input. It supports detailed explanations and LaTeX formatting, making it versatile for different subjects.
Status: Planned
Imagine an interactive markdown file where you can both learn about a topic and immediately apply your knowledge through integrated questions. That's what Pages offers.
Status: Planned
A comprehensive suite that wraps all the above features, Classes is designed to manage class-related activities and enable group members to share resources and communicate effectively.
Status: Planned
An interactive chat forum to discuss and dissect exercises and topics, fostering a community of collaboration and learning.
Our roadmap provides a glimpse into the future developments and enhancements planned for Athena Learning:
We welcome contributions from the community! If you're interested in helping improve Athena Learning, here's how you can get started:
Reporting Issues: If you find a bug or have a suggestion for improving the application, please use our issue tracker to let us know.
Submitting Changes: If you'd like to contribute to the codebase, please submit a pull request with your changes. Ensure that your code adheres to the existing style and standards of the project.
Documentation: Improvements to documentation, or updates to this README, are greatly appreciated.
Questions and Discussion: For any questions or discussions about contributing, please reach out to support@athena-learning.ch.
We're excited to see your contributions and are happy to guide you through the process if you're new to open source.
Join our growing community and be a part of the Athena Learning journey! Engage in lively discussions, get support, and collaborate with others on our Discord server. For additional support and inquiries, feel free to reach out to us via email at support@athena-learning.ch.
This project is licensed under the GNU General Public License v3.0 - see the LICENSE file for details.
Join us in this journey of learning and discovery at Athena Learning!